The Problem of Bias in AI
One of the most significant ethical concerns surrounding AI is bias. Algorithms learn from the data they are trained on, and if that data reflects historical inequalities or prejudices, the AI systems will inevitably perpetuate these biases. For instance, facial recognition technology has been shown to have higher error rates for individuals with darker skin tones, leading to discriminatory outcomes in law enforcement and hiring practices. Furthermore, natural language processing models may inadvertently reinforce gender stereotypes or racist language patterns. To counteract these biases, it is imperative that developers prioritize fairness in AI systems. This can be achieved by ensuring diverse data sets and integrating fairness audits throughout the AI development lifecycle.
Privacy Invasion and Surveillance
The deployment of AI technologies often comes hand-in-hand with concerns over privacy. As companies and governments use AI to analyze data for better services and enhanced security, the line between public safety and individual privacy increasingly blurs. With tools like predictive policing and mass surveillance powered by AI, there is a risk of infringing on civil liberties and eroding trust between the public and institutions. The ethical question arises: how do we balance the benefits of AI-driven insights with the protection of individual rights? Robust regulatory frameworks are needed to establish clear guidelines for data collection, use, and storage, ensuring that individuals can retain control over their personal information.
Job Displacement and Economic Inequality
The rise of AI has sparked fears about job displacement across multiple sectors. Automation threatens to replace not only low-skill jobs but increasingly high-skill professions as well, from customer service representatives to medical diagnosticians. The economic ramifications of widespread job loss could exacerbate social inequality, leading to a divide between those who can adapt to the new technological landscape and those who cannot. Ethical considerations must be made to address the potential fallout of such displacement, including investment in upskilling and reskilling programs. Policymakers should also explore social safety nets such as universal basic income to provide a buffer for displaced workers.
The Weaponization of AI
The potential for AI to be used in warfare and surveillance presents a dark facet of technology that demands ethical scrutiny. Autonomous weapons powered by AI pose significant risks, including the possibility of making life-and-death decisions without human intervention. The debate surrounding lethal autonomous weapon systems (LAWS) questions whether these machines can adhere to the principles of international humanitarian law, such as discrimination and proportionality. Establishing international agreements to govern the development and use of AI in military applications is crucial in mitigating the risks associated with these technologies.
Lack of Accountability and Transparency
As AI systems become increasingly complex, the challenge of accountability arises. When an AI system makes a mistake—be it in judicial rulings, medical diagnoses, or financial predictions—who is responsible for the outcome? The opaque nature of many machine-learning algorithms creates hurdles in tracing decision-making processes, complicating accountability. To ameliorate this issue, it is essential for developers to strive for transparency in AI systems and adopt explainable AI (XAI) principles, allowing users to understand how decisions are made.
